Chicago's Steve Dahl to stay with new media, will charge for daily podcast

steve dahl Dahl's Twitter announcement today at noon Chicago time is that he won't be returning to traditional over-the-air radio, now that he's free to do so under terms of his just-expired deal with CBS. Instead, Dahl will be asking fans for a $9.95 monthly subscription fee for access to his unexpurgated podcast. Dahl was pulled off the air in December 2008 when the combination of a talk-focused morning show didn't mesh with CBS Radio's variety hits "Jack FM" WJMK (104.5). The Chicago Tribune says he has been paid a reported $1 million a year since then, but that contract finally expired last week. The new subscription-based podcast plan begins August 1.
